What I will do is to set the switches for 2 drives, and connect the only diskette drive to the B: port. This will force all cold boots to go thru C:. I need the option to boot myself from the drive without opening the box so I think of installing a password protected program on C, that will allow boots from B. Any help will be appreciated.
